【HBuilder自动化打包秘诀】:提升开发效率的自动化流程


LaTeX自动化关键词提取:智能文档的秘诀
摘要
随着软件开发流程的复杂化,自动化打包已成为提高效率与减少错误的关键实践。本文旨在介绍HBuilder自动化打包的概念、基础和实践应用,详细阐述了搭建自动化打包环境的必要性、开发工具选择、脚本编写技巧及其优化和维护。文章进一步探讨了在项目构建、打包监控与反馈、持续集成与交付中的应用,并针对多平台打包、打包过程的安全性与性能优化提出了高级技巧与策略。通过对自动化打包流程的全面分析,本文为开发团队提供了实用的打包解决方案,并展望了其未来的发展方向。
关键字
自动化打包;HBuilder;脚本编写;持续集成/持续交付;多平台打包;性能优化
参考资源链接:HBuilder打包HTML5 App:从云端到本地详细教程
1. HBuilder自动化打包的概念与基础
1.1 自动化打包的定义
在软件开发领域,自动化打包是指利用预设的指令和脚本,自动完成编译、压缩、打包等一系列过程,将源代码转换为可在目标平台运行的应用程序包。此过程减少了手动操作,提高了开发效率和版本控制的准确性,是现代开发流程中不可或缺的一环。
1.2 HBuilder自动化打包的特点
HBuilder作为一款高效的前端开发IDE,提供了丰富的自动化打包功能。通过HBuilder实现自动化打包,可以快速地将项目中的HTML、CSS、JavaScript等资源文件打包成单一文件或分模块打包,同时支持多平台应用,如Web、移动应用等。HBuilder的自动化打包过程稳定、高效且易于操作,特别适合前端开发者使用。
1.3 自动化打包的重要性
在软件迭代迅速的今天,自动化打包帮助开发团队快速响应需求变更,确保软件质量的同时缩短发布周期。它不仅减少了重复劳动,也避免了因手动打包可能出现的错误,对于提高软件开发和维护的整体效率起到了关键作用。
- 总结:
- 本章节介绍了自动化打包的概念、HBuilder自动化打包的特点以及它的重要性。在了解了基础概念之后,下一章节将详细讲述如何搭建一个适合自动化打包的工作环境。
下一章节将介绍:搭建自动化打包的环境
- [注意]
- 以上内容严格遵循了提供的文章目录框架信息,并保持了内容连贯性和完整性。在生成指定章节的内容时,考虑到整体文章的逻辑性和可读性,第一章节的内容是按照由浅入深的递进式进行的。
2. 搭建自动化打包的环境
2.1 理解自动化打包环境需求
2.1.1 环境配置的必要性分析
在开始自动化打包流程之前,理解并搭建一个合适的自动化环境是至关重要的。环境配置不仅决定了打包流程的稳定性和效率,而且对于打包结果的质量也有着直接影响。在现代软件开发过程中,自动化环境的搭建是提高开发效率、保证软件质量、降低人力成本的重要手段。
一个良好的自动化打包环境应该包括但不限于以下几个方面:
- 一致性:确保每次打包的环境一致,减少因环境问题导致的不确定性。
- 可重复性:确保任何时候都可以重现同样的打包结果,便于问题追踪和回滚。
- 可扩展性:随着项目规模的扩大,环境能够容易地进行扩展。
- 维护性:环境配置应易于管理和更新,支持版本控制。
2.1.2 选择合适的开发工具和平台
选择正确的开发工具和平台是搭建自动化打包环境的另一个关键点。工具和平台的选择应基于项目需求、团队技能和未来扩展性考虑。例如,若项目需要进行移动应用打包,可以选用如Appcelerator Titanium或者PhoneGap等跨平台开发工具。
此外,还需要考虑以下几个因素:
- 开发语言支持:工具是否支持项目使用的编程语言。
- 社区和文档:丰富的社区和详细的文档能够帮助团队快速解决问题。
- 插件和扩展性:工具是否支持各种插件来扩展功能,适应不同的打包需求。
2.2 安装与配置HBuilder
2.2.1 HBuilder的安装流程
HBuilder是一款轻量级、高性能的前端开发IDE,广泛应用于Web开发和移动应用开发领域。下面详细说明HBuilder的安装流程:
- 访问官网:打开HBuilder的官方网站,选择下载对应操作系统的版本。
- 下载安装包:根据操作系统选择合适的安装包,点击下载。
- 安装:
- Windows系统:双击下载的安装程序,按照提示完成安装,安装过程中可以自定义安装路径和是否创建桌面快捷方式。
- macOS系统:运行下载的
.dmg
文件,拖拽HBuilder到应用程序文件夹中完成安装。 - Linux系统:解压下载的
.tar.gz
压缩包到指定目录即可。
安装完成后,启动HBuilder并进行一些基本配置,如主题、字体、快捷键等,以符合个人开发习惯。
2.2.2 HBuilder的插件和扩展
HBuilder提供了丰富的插件和扩展,为开发工作提供了极大的便利。通过安装不同插件,可以增强HBuilder的功能,如代码格式化、语法高亮、版本控制支持等。
- 打开插件市场:在HBuilder中,选择顶部菜单的“工具” -> “插件市场”。
- 搜索和安装插件:在插件市场中,可以根据需要搜索特定的插件,然后点击“安装”按钮。
- 配置插件:根据插件的具体功能,按照提供的文档进行配置。
2.3 自动化环境的测试与调试
2.3.1 基础环境的检测方法
在自动化环境搭建完毕后,进行环境检测是非常必要的。这一步骤可以帮助我们及时发现并解决问题,确保打包过程的顺利进行。
环境检测可以通过编写一个简单的自动化脚本来完成。例如,对于前端项目,可以创建一个HTML文件,并写入以下代码:
- <!DOCTYPE html>
- <html lang="en">
- <head>
- <meta charset="UTF-8">
- <title>Environment Check</title>
- </head>
- <body>
- <h1>Environment Check</h1>
- <script>
- console.log('Node.js version:', process.version);
- console.log('NPM version:', require('npm').version);
- console.log('Bower version:', require('bower').version);
- // 其他需要检测的环境信息
- </script>
- </body>
- </html>
运行这个HTML文件,通过查看浏览器控制台输出的版本信息,我们可以确认Node.js、NPM、Bower等关键组件的版本是否正确。
2.3.2 常见问题的排查与解决
在自动化环境搭建过程中,难免会遇到一些问题。常见的问题以及排查解决的方法如下:
- 依赖未安装或版本不兼容:使用
npm
或yarn
检查依赖是否安装,并确保版本兼容。 - 权限问题:某些操作可能需要特定的系统权限,使用
sudo
提升权限进行安装或配置。 - 路径配置错误:检查环境变量配置,确保路径设置正确无误。
- 插件冲突:使用插件管理器检查并禁用可能冲突的插件。
下面是一个简单的mermaid流程图,描述了自动化环境测试与调试的步骤:
相关推荐







